Decontextualized Manner

An approach or method that removes or ignores the original context or surrounding circumstances of an object, event, or idea.

Environmental Inequities

Disparities in environmental quality and access to healthy environments among different socioeconomic and ethnic groups.

Self-monitoring Data

Information collected by individuals about their own behaviors, thoughts, or emotions, often used in psychological therapy or self-improvement contexts.

Continuous Recording

A method of data collection where every occurrence of a specific behavior is recorded within a set period, offering detailed and comprehensive information.
